Key Features to Evaluate in Cold Room Systems


Choosing the right cold room system involves scrutinizing various features that contribute to its reliability and performance. Below are the top features we recommend you prioritize when evaluating options.

1. Temperature Control Precision


One of the most critical features of any cold room system is **temperature control precision**. A reliable system should maintain a consistent temperature range within the designated space. Fluctuations in temperature can lead to product spoilage and loss of quality.
Advanced temperature control features may include:
- **Digital thermostats** that allow for precise adjustments.
- **Dual-zone temperature controls** for different product types.
- **Real-time temperature monitoring** that alerts users to any deviations.
Investing in a system with precise temperature control not only protects your products but also ensures compliance with industry regulations.

2. Energy Efficiency Ratings


Energy efficiency is increasingly becoming a priority for businesses looking to reduce operational costs and environmental impact. Cold room systems should come with **high energy efficiency ratings**, such as ENERGY STAR certifications.
Key aspects of energy efficiency include:
- **Variable speed compressors** that adjust their output based on workload.
- **LED lighting** that consumes less power compared to traditional lighting.
- **Smart control systems** that optimize energy usage based on occupancy and time of day.
Selecting an energy-efficient cold room system not only lowers energy bills but also reduces your carbon footprint.

3. Insulation Quality


The quality of insulation used in a cold room system is a key factor that affects its overall performance. Quality insulation minimizes energy loss, ensuring that the desired temperature is maintained efficiently.
Consider the following insulation aspects:
- **Thickness and material**: Look for insulation materials with high R-values.
- **Sealing quality**: Good sealing prevents air leaks, which can compromise internal temperature.
- **Durability**: Insulation should be resistant to moisture and damage.
High-quality insulation contributes to the longevity and efficiency of your cold room system, providing significant long-term savings.

4. Safety Mechanisms and Compliance


Safety mechanisms are vital in any cold room system, especially those dealing with perishable goods. A reliable cold room should include safety features that protect both products and personnel.
Key safety mechanisms may include:
- **Emergency shutdown systems**: Automatically engage during malfunctions.
- **Alarms and alerts**: Notify users of temperature breaches or system failures.
- **Compliance with industry standards**: Ensure the system meets local regulations for safety and hygiene.
Prioritizing safety features not only protects your investment but also ensures a safe working environment for employees.

5. Space Optimization and Design Flexibility


The physical layout of your cold room can significantly impact its efficiency and functionality. A reliable cold room system should offer **design flexibility** to fit various space requirements.
Consider the following design features:
- **Modular designs**: Allow for easy expansion or modification as business needs change.
- **Adjustable shelving and racking**: Facilitate optimal space utilization.
- **Customizable layouts**: Tailor the cold room's design to specific product storage needs.
An adaptable cold room system maximizes efficiency and allows for growth in your operations.

6. Maintenance and Support Services


A reliable cold room system should come with comprehensive maintenance and support services. Regular maintenance ensures that the system operates efficiently and extends its lifespan.
Key services to look for include:
- **Routine inspections and servicing**: Help identify potential issues before they escalate.
- **24/7 technical support**: Offers assistance in case of emergencies or system failures.
- **Warranty and service agreements**: Provide peace of mind regarding repairs and replacements.
Choosing a provider that offers robust maintenance and support services will save you from unexpected costs and downtime.

7. Advanced Technology Integration


In the era of smart technology, integrating advanced features in your cold room system can enhance its reliability and efficiency. Consider systems that incorporate:
- **IoT (Internet of Things) capabilities**: Allow for remote monitoring and control via smartphones or computers.
- **Predictive maintenance tools**: Utilize data analytics to anticipate maintenance needs.
- **Automated inventory management systems**: Improve tracking and storage efficiency.
Technology integration can provide a significant competitive edge and improve operational efficiency.

8. Cost-Effectiveness and ROI


Ultimately, the cost of the cold room system should reflect its value and return on investment (ROI). Assess the total cost of ownership, which includes purchase cost, operational expenses, and potential savings from energy efficiency.
To ensure cost-effectiveness, consider:
- **Long-term operational costs**: Evaluate energy consumption and maintenance requirements.
- **Potential for product loss**: A reliable system reduces the risk of spoilage.
- **Financing options**: Explore leasing or financing arrangements to ease initial costs.
Focusing on cost-effectiveness ensures that you make a sound investment in a cold room system that meets your operational needs without compromising quality.

FAQs About Cold Room Systems


1. What is the average lifespan of a cold room system?


The average lifespan of a cold room system can range from 10 to 20 years, depending on the quality of the components and the level of maintenance provided.

2. How often should I service my cold room system?


It is advisable to service your cold room system at least once a year, although more frequent inspections may be necessary for high-use systems.

3. Can cold room systems be customized?


Yes, many manufacturers offer customizable options for cold room systems to meet specific operational needs and space requirements.

4. How does insulation affect energy efficiency?


Quality insulation reduces energy loss, which helps maintain consistent temperatures while minimizing energy consumption, leading to lower operational costs.

5. Are there specific regulations for cold room systems in the food industry?


Yes, the food industry is subject to strict regulations regarding temperature control and safety standards, which cold room systems must comply with to ensure product safety.
